Browse Source

exim final cleanup and fix - incl reindenting of the .conf file ...

git-svn-id: http://www.rocklinux.org/svn/rock-linux/trunk@1405 c5f82cb5-29bc-0310-9cd0-bff59a50e3bc
rocklinux
Rene Rebe 21 years ago
parent
commit
e2a57410e3
1 changed files with 27 additions and 29 deletions
  1. +27
    -29
      package/rene/exim/exim.conf

+ 27
- 29
package/rene/exim/exim.conf

@ -20,37 +20,35 @@
# #
# --- ROCK-COPYRIGHT-NOTE-END --- # --- ROCK-COPYRIGHT-NOTE-END ---
exim_main()
{
echo "merging exiscan ..."
bunzip2 -c $archdir/exiscan-${exiscan_version}.patch.bz2 | patch -p1
[ "${prefix#opt/}" == "$prefix" ] && sysconfdir="$sysconfdir/exim"
var_append makeopt "BIN_DIRECTORY=$bindir \
CONFIGURE_FILE=$sysconfdir/configure \
EXIM_USER=10 EXIM_GROUP=10 AUTH_CRAM_MD5=yes \
COMPRESS_COMMAND=/bin/gzip
ZCAT_COMMAND=/bin/zcat"
makeinstopt="$makeopt install"
echo "creating Makefile ..."
cp -v src/EDITME Local/Makefile
eval $MAKE makefile
eval $MAKE ; eval $MAKE install
echo "installing package documentation ..."
cp doc/* $docdir
exim_pc() {
echo "merging exiscan ..."
bunzip2 -c $archdir/exiscan-${exiscan_version}.patch.bz2 | patch -p1
[ "${prefix#opt/}" == "$prefix" ] && sysconfdir="$sysconfdir/exim"
echo "creating Makefile ..."
cp -v src/EDITME Local/Makefile
cat >> Local/Makefile << EOT
BIN_DIRECTORY=$bindir
CONFIGURE_FILE=$sysconfdir/configure
EXIM_USER=10
EXIM_GROUP=10
AUTH_CRAM_MD5=yes
COMPRESS_COMMAND=/bin/gzip
ZCAT_COMMAND=/bin/zcat
EOT
}
ln -sfv $root/$bindir/exim $root/$bindir/mail_exim
ln -sfv $root/$bindir/exim $root/$bindir/sendmail_exim
ln -sfv $root/$bindir/exim $root/$bindir/mailq_exim
install_setmailer exim
exim_pm(){
ln -sfv $bindir/exim $bindir/mail_exim
ln -sfv $bindir/exim $bindir/sendmail_exim
ln -sfv $bindir/exim $bindir/mailq_exim
install_setmailer exim
install_init exim $confdir/exim.init
install_init exim $confdir/exim.init
} }
custmain="exim_main"
hook_add preconf 3 "exim_pc"
hook_add postmake 3 "exim_pm"

Loading…
Cancel
Save